CONTENT: 78% Rayon, 22% Polyester
ORIGIN: Asia
VERTICAL REPEAT: 22.25 Inches
HORIZONTAL REPEAT: 14.0 Inches
WIDTH: 56 Inches
FINISH: None
BACKING: None
REVERSIBLE: No
AVAILABLE COLORWAYS: 5
ABRASION: Wyzenbeek – 100,000 Double Rubs / Heavy Duty
FLAMMABILITY: California Bulletin #117: Pass
SEATING APPLICATION:
Contact us directly for past approvals
CLEANING CODE: Dry Clean Only / Non Water
Solvent
The Handling of
Pile Fabrics from Joseph Noble Joseph Noble has been selling
velvet and mohair to the contract and residential marketplace for
over 27 years. We take pride in working with mills whose manufacturing
capabilities ensure a first-rate product for us and our clients.
We also make a great effort at our facility to handle these products
in a manner that honors the nature of their overall construction
so that every workroom receives our product in a first-rate condition.
We thought we would reiterate our pile fabric shipping and handling
procedures so that you can be sure that you always receive the top
quality products expected from Joseph Noble.
Our velvets and mohairs are triple-inspected before being shipped
– once at the mill level, again upon receipt at our warehouse
and a third time before they leave our facility. While inventoried
in our warehouse, these items are suspended to avoid being crushed
or damaged (see bottom of page).
These products are carefully prepared for shipping by being double
packaged in specially-designed containers to prevent damage in transit.
Each shipment is clearly labeled “CRUSHABLE FABRIC/LAY FLAT
OPEN IMMEDIATELY” in a red and black 100 pt font on the outside
of the package.

We have little control once a package leaves our warehouse, and
no control over what happens to the product once received at the
workroom. Damage to the fabric, including crushing of the pile and
“bar markings” across the horizontal length of the fabric,
can occur when objects are placed atop the package, the package
is allowed to lie unwrapped on a bin or shelf or set on-end (even
for a short period of time). It is imperative that the proper care
is taken in the handling of goods received at the workroom so that
the products remain in their first-rate condition.
